Revert "decklink: Header cleanup"
authorTimothy Gu <timothygu99@gmail.com>
Sun, 24 Jan 2016 20:42:39 +0000 (12:42 -0800)
committerTimothy Gu <timothygu99@gmail.com>
Sun, 24 Jan 2016 20:42:39 +0000 (12:42 -0800)
This reverts commit 61fb70c3866b19dccf473ad4e5ede79d117e8e1c.

Reported in #5183 to break the build. Further investigation needed.

libavdevice/decklink_common.cpp
libavdevice/decklink_common.h
libavdevice/decklink_common_c.h
libavdevice/decklink_dec.cpp
libavdevice/decklink_dec.h
libavdevice/decklink_enc.cpp
libavdevice/decklink_enc.h

index 58502ee..ac7964c 100644 (file)
 #include <DeckLinkAPIDispatch.cpp>
 #endif
 
+#include <pthread.h>
+#include <semaphore.h>
+
 extern "C" {
+#include "libavformat/avformat.h"
 #include "libavformat/internal.h"
 #include "libavutil/imgutils.h"
 }
index c7e3ef2..3bc30f0 100644 (file)
  *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ston, MA 02110-1301 USA
  */
 
-#include <pthread.h>
-#include <semaphore.h>
-#include <DeckLinkAPI.h>
-
-extern "C" {
-#include "libavformat/avformat.h"
+#include <DeckLinkAPIVersion.h>
 
 #include "decklink_common_c.h"
-}
 
 class decklink_output_callback;
 class decklink_input_callback;
index 3644fb4..fb2b788 100644 (file)
@@ -19,8 +19,6 @@
  *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ston, MA 02110-1301 USA
  */
 
-#include "libavutil/log.h"
-
 struct decklink_cctx {
     const AVClass *cclass;
 
index 4bbc92e..6c5bc5d 100644 (file)
 
 #include <DeckLinkAPI.h>
 
+#include <pthread.h>
+#include <semaphore.h>
+
 extern "C" {
+#include "libavformat/avformat.h"
 #include "libavformat/internal.h"
 #include "libavutil/imgutils.h"
 }
index c499bc9..6bd9226 100644 (file)
@@ -23,8 +23,6 @@
 extern "C" {
 #endif
 
-#include "libavformat/avformat.h"
-
 int ff_decklink_read_header(AVFormatContext *avctx);
 int ff_decklink_read_packet(AVFormatContext *avctx, AVPacket *pkt);
 int ff_decklink_read_close(AVFormatContext *avctx);
index 334c3dc..6c5450f 100644 (file)
 
 #include <DeckLinkAPI.h>
 
+#include <pthread.h>
+#include <semaphore.h>
+
 extern "C" {
+#include "libavformat/avformat.h"
 #include "libavformat/internal.h"
 #include "libavutil/imgutils.h"
 }
index 23c59a2..6086947 100644 (file)
@@ -23,8 +23,6 @@
 extern "C" {
 #endif
 
-#include "libavformat/avformat.h"
-
 int ff_decklink_write_header(AVFormatContext *avctx);
 int ff_decklink_write_packet(AVFormatContext *avctx, AVPacket *pkt);
 int ff_decklink_write_trailer(AVFormatContext *avctx);